The UAE pumped a record 4.1 million barrels of oil a day in June 2026, its highest output ever and the first major supply signal since leaving OPEC in May 2026. Prediction markets now lean toward lower crude prices rather than a new all-time high.

The United Arab Emirates pumped a record 4.1 million barrels of oil a day in June 2026. The increase comes after the UAE's departure from OPEC on May 1, 2026.

This appears to point toward greater market independence for the UAE following its OPEC exit. It also marks a shift in the global oil landscape as observers weigh the potential effect on prices.

So far, the immediate market reaction has been muted, with disruptions in the Strait of Hormuz overshadowing the supply news. Still, the added barrels could weigh on prices over time if they reach global markets in volume.

Prediction markets tied to oil prices reflect that caution. Odds point to a low probability of crude oil setting a new all-time high by September 30, with pricing instead suggesting a likelihood of lower prices ahead.

That pricing lines up with market behavior consistent with a NO outcome on oil prices. The added UAE output could also add to oversupply concerns in the supply and demand balance.
